Author: Kathrine W.
Village Discount Thrift is like a treasure hunt. It's a vast space where you might unearth hidden gems or come up empty-handed, depending on the day. The prices are more than fair, and the selection is impressive. The only hiccup I encountered was when I found a belt I really liked, but it didn't have a price tag. Unfortunately, they didn't price it for me, and they didn't let me buy it. I wasn't the only one facing this issue; the person in front of me in line also had an untagged item they didn't let her purchase. It would be great if they could establish a system for untagged items, so folks can actually purchase the things we find.

Author: Brittany M.
Who else is a beyond lover of thrifting!? Anyone can go into a store look at a mannequin and replicate the styling, but it takes patience and a creative eye to curate a LEWK from a variety of random pieces from different trends and times. I went on a mission to create some fall looks and I absolutely found everything that I was hunting for, which included a variety of turtle necks, denim, a camel coat, and knit sweaters. And guess what.. EVERYTHING WAS 50% OFF!!! These type of event appear to happen monthly and as the seasons change, but everyday you can find 3 different colored tickets priced at 50% off. White tickets indicate higher end or designer clothing. So if you're a label whore, live your best life! But I've noticed that a lot of the "designer" or sought after "popular store" stuff like Victoria's Secret, H&M, or Forever 21 are painfully over priced for a thrift store. So catch me in the racks of the chaos of all the tags not in white! Take your time and look, I promise it's worth it.
